| English | 简体中文 |
基于 gpui , gpui-component 和 mtp-rs 构建的跨平台MTP客户端。简单易用且极致轻量。

从 Releases 页面 下载最新的已签名和公证的 Mulu_*.dmg(Apple Silicon),打开后把 Mulu.app 拖入 /Applications 即可。
已在 https://yangkx1024.github.io/mulu/ 发布 apt 软件源,Release 文件由独立的 GPG 密钥签名。
sudo install -d -m 0755 /etc/apt/keyrings
curl -fsSL https://yangkx1024.github.io/mulu/pubkey.asc | sudo gpg --dearmor -o /etc/apt/keyrings/mulu.gpg
echo "deb [signed-by=/etc/apt/keyrings/mulu.gpg] https://yangkx1024.github.io/mulu stable main" | sudo tee /etc/apt/sources.list.d/mulu.list
sudo apt update
sudo apt install mulu
后续版本发布后直接 apt upgrade 即可获取。
每个 Release 都会附带 PKGBUILD 以及对应的 mulu_*.tar.gz 源码包。在 Releases 页面 将两者下载到同一目录,然后使用 makepkg 构建并安装:
makepkg -si
Linux 安装包(.deb、.tar.gz)同时使用 minisign 对文件级签名,公钥保存在 minisign.pub。
Release 附带的 .sig 文件经过 base64 包装,先解码再用 rsign2 校验:
base64 -d mulu_X.Y.Z_amd64.deb.sig > mulu_X.Y.Z_amd64.deb.minisig
rsign verify mulu_X.Y.Z_amd64.deb -p minisign.pub -x mulu_X.Y.Z_amd64.deb.minisig
cargo run --release运行二进制。或者cargo packager --release (需要先安装 cargo-packager),会在build/release目录下生成app文件。MIT 或者 Apache-2.0.